The Emporia High boys soccer team opened play in the Wichita South Titan Classic with a 16-0 win over Circle in a match that was over at halftime Monday.
The Spartans scored early and often holding a 10-0 with 20 minutes left to play in the first half.
Elijah Williams led the offense with 4 goals. Wilber Landaverde and Hector Hernandez each scored 3 goals. Aiden Allemang scored 2 goals.
The Spartans will play Salina Central in the semi-finals on Wednesday.
With the win the Spartans are 2-0 to start the season and have out scored their first two opponents 25-0.
